1. Lash extensions are not one-size-fits-all.

Did you know that there are different types of lash extensions? Just like with hair extensions, not all lashes are created equal. You need to find the extensions that work best for your natural lashes. Here is some information on the different types of lash extensions and how to choose the right ones.
There are three main types of lash extensions: synthetic, mink, and silk. Synthetic lashes are made from plastic and are the most affordable option. Mink lashes are made from real mink fur and look and feel the most natural. Silk lashes are made from silk thread and have a softer feel than other extensions.
The type of extension you choose will depend on your preferences and budget. If you want the most natural look, go with mink or silk lashes. Synthetic lashes will be a better choice if you’re looking for a more dramatic effect.
When it comes to lash extensions, choosing the right length and thickness is essential. Again, this will depend on your preferences. If you want a natural look, go for shorter and thinner lashes. Choose longer and thicker lashes if you’re looking for a more dramatic effect.
Once you’ve decided on the type of lash extension you want, it’s time to find a reputable salon that offers them. Do your research and review before choosing a place to get your lash extensions done. It’s also essential to ensure the salon uses sterile tools and follows proper sanitation procedures.

2. Lash extensions require upkeep.

Lash extensions are a popular beauty treatment because they can give you the appearance of longer, thicker lashes without the need for daily mascara. However, lash extensions require regular upkeep to maintain their appearance and prevent them from becoming brittle or falling out prematurely. The best way to take care of your lash extensions is to visit a professional every 4-6 weeks for a touch-up appointment. During a touch-up appointment, your lash technician will assess the condition of your lashes and determine how many new lash extensions need to be applied.
In between touch-up appointments, there are several things you can do at home to take care of your lash extensions and keep them looking their best. First, be gentle when cleansing your face and avoid using harsh cleansers or scrubbing your face too vigorously. You should also avoid using oil-based makeup products, as they can break the bond between your lash extensions and natural lashes. Finally, brush your lash extensions regularly with a soft-bristled brush to keep them looking neat.

3. Lash extensions can be damaging to natural lashes.

Lash extensions can cause breakage and shedding of natural lashes if not applied correctly. It's essential to find a reputable and experienced lash technician who will take care to apply for the extensions correctly and avoid any damage to your lashes.  Lash extensions can also be costly, so be prepared to budget for regular appointments. They typically need to be refilled every two to three weeks.
Before getting lash extensions, it's also important to know that they require extra care and maintenance. You'll need to avoid getting them wet for the first 24 hours after application and be careful when brushing or combing them. Lash extensions can also make it more difficult to apply makeup, so you may want to consider going without makeup or using only waterproof products.
Overall, lash extensions can be a great way to enhance your appearance. Just be sure to do your research and find a qualified technician who will take care not to damage your natural lashes.

5. Lash extensions take time to apply.

It takes time to apply lash extensions, and the process is not as simple as it may seem. Many people are under the impression that all you have to do is put on a few lashes, and you’re good to go, but this is not the case. The application process requires precision, care, and attention to detail. If not done correctly, the results can be disastrous.
You need to keep a few things in mind when getting lash extensions. First, make sure you go to a reputable salon with experienced professionals. Secondly, be prepared to spend some time at the salon. The application process usually takes around two hours, and the lashes must be applied correctly to look natural and last long-term.
If you’re thinking of getting lash extensions, here are a few tips to help make the process easier:
-Arrive well-rested and without makeup on your face. This will make the application process much more straightforward.
-Be prepared for some discomfort during and after the procedure. You may feel a little pain or irritation as the lashes are applied.
-Avoid swimming or sweating excessively for 24 hours after getting your lash extensions. This will help them last longer.
Getting lash extensions is a commitment both in terms of time and money. However, if you take care of your lashes properly, they can last for several weeks, giving you long, beautiful lashes that don’t require maintenance.

6. Lash extensions are not permanent.

Lash extensions are not permanent. This is a fact that many people do not know and it can be quite deceiving. When you get lash extensions, they are glued to your natural lashes with a unique adhesive. This adhesive lasts anywhere from two to four weeks, depending on how well you take care of them. After this period, the extensions will start to fall off and need to be replaced.
If you want to keep your lash extensions looking great, it is important to take care of them. Be careful not to rub or tug at your lashes, as this can cause them to fall off prematurely. Avoid oil-based products around your eyes, which can also break down the adhesive. If you take good care of your lash extensions, you can enjoy them for several weeks at a time.
